Is it possible to recover deleted WhatsApp files on my phone - in detail?

Recovering deleted WhatsApp files from your phone is a complex process that depends on several factors. The primary consideration is whether you have enabled backups for your WhatsApp data, as this significantly improves the chances of successful recovery.

WhatsApp offers two main backup solutions: Google Drive and iCloud. If you have set up automatic backups to either of these services, recovering your deleted files becomes straightforward. Simply reinstall WhatsApp on your device, verify your phone number, and follow the prompts to restore your chat history from the most recent backup.

If you haven't enabled automatic backups, the situation becomes more challenging. In this case, you may need to use third-party recovery software. These tools can scan your device for remnants of deleted files and attempt to reconstruct them. However, their effectiveness is limited by several factors:

  1. Overwrite Risk: Every time you use your phone after deleting the files, there's a risk that new data will overwrite the remnants of the deleted files, making recovery impossible.

  2. File Type: Text-based files like WhatsApp messages have a higher chance of being recovered than media files like images or videos.

  3. Device Storage: If your device uses internal storage, recovering data can be more difficult compared to devices with external SD cards.

  4. Root Access: Some recovery software may require root access to scan system directories for deleted files. Rooting your device can void warranties and pose security risks.

In summary, while it's possible to recover deleted WhatsApp files from your phone, the success of the process largely depends on whether you have enabled backups. If not, using third-party recovery software may help, but there are no guarantees due to various technical limitations. Therefore, it's always advisable to maintain regular backups to ensure the safety and accessibility of your data.
